Kannada to be compulsory in CBSE schools from next year

Staff Correspondent

Licences of schools violating language policy to be cancelled by the start of next academic year

DAVANGERE: The State Government will cancel licences of Kannada medium schools that are running classes in English medium by the beginning of the next academic year, said Basavaraj S. Horatti, Minister for Primary and Secondary Education.

Similarly, learning of Kannada would be made compulsory in CBSE schools in the State from the next academic year, he said. He told presspersons at Harihar that English would be taught from the first standard from the next academic year.

The Minister said he would soon consult academic experts and take a decision on whether to continue the semester scheme or not.

The proposed transfer policy would again be placed before the Cabinet meeting and after getting the approval, it would be sent to the Governor, the Minister said. To a question, he said the Governor had sent back the proposed transfer policy without putting his signature seeking certain clarifications.

Discussions were on between the coalition partners Janata Dal (S) and the BJP on whether to field a common candidate for the Chamundeshwari bypoll, the Minister said. He said decisions in this regard would not strain the relationship between them.
